About TEGNA
TEGNA Inc. (NYSE: TGNA) helps people thrive in their local communities by providing the trusted local news and services that matter most. With 64 television stations in 51 U.S. markets, TEGNA reaches more than 100 million people monthly across the web, mobile apps, streaming, and linear television. Together, we are building a sustainable future for local news.
TEGNA, the
parent company of 64 television stations in 51 U.S. markets, is looking for an innovative, experienced television
producer to develop newscasts for the company’s OTT streaming
platforms. Streaming is a strategic priority for the company as
we evolve to meet the needs of audiences seeking timely information
on breaking and developing news and severe weather on the platform they
need it most.
This role
requires the skills of a traditional linear broadcast producer with an affinity or interest
in show production. It will be
delivered exclusively to customers with connected televisions
and apps. We value a collaborative and motivated journalist who works well
within a team to bring the truth to our growing audience across various
platforms, starting with our streaming and broadcast
services.
Experience in
the control room, integrating multiple live images and feeds, a keen
interest in newsgathering and responsiveness and a proven track
record of producing high-quality content will make your
application stand out. We need all employees to embody TEGNA’s values of
demanding the truth, working smart, doing the right thing all while pushing to
win.
This role is to produce for a TEGNA corporate streaming channel that will be based out of Charlotte, North Carolina.

Benefits:
TEGNA offers comprehensive benefits designed to safeguard the physical, mental and financial health of our employees and their families. TEGNA offers two medical plan options for full and part-time employees through Blue Cross Blue Shield of Texas, as well as access to dental and eye care coverage; fertility, surrogacy and adoption assistance; disability and life insurance.
Our 401(k) program offers full, part-time and temporary employees the opportunity to contribute 1% - 80% of their pay on a pre-tax basis to TEGNA’s 401(k). Contributions made up to the first 4% of pay are eligible for a 100% match from the company and are 100% vested from day one.
Regardless of participation in TEGNA medical plans, ALL employees and their eligible family members receive nine free virtual doctor’s appointments with a physician through Teladoc, and 12 free annual therapy sessions with a licensed clinician through Spring Health.
TEGNA offers a generous Paid Time Off (PTO) benefit as well as nine paid holidays per year.
* Some jobs are covered by a collective bargaining agreement and thus some or all of the benefits described herein may not apply. For example, some newsroom bargaining unit employees receive health and retirement benefits under plans administered by the union.
